Culvert installation services involve the placement of structures designed to allow water to pass beneath roads, driveways, or other pathways. These structures are typically made from materials such as concrete, metal, or plastic, and are installed underground to facilitate proper drainage and prevent water accumulation. The process often includes excavating the area, preparing the foundation, and carefully positioning the culvert to ensure stability and effective water flow. Proper installation is essential for maintaining the integrity of the surrounding infrastructure and ensuring long-term functionality.
This service addresses several common problems related to water management on properties. Without adequate drainage solutions, properties may experience erosion, flooding, or damage to pathways and foundations. Culverts help mitigate these issues by directing water away from critical areas, reducing the risk of water-related damage. They are especially useful in managing runoff during heavy rains or snowmelt, ensuring that water flows smoothly beneath roads or landscaping features without causing surface pooling or structural issues.
Properties that typically utilize culvert installation services include residential properties with driveways or yards prone to flooding, commercial properties with large parking lots, and agricultural land requiring effective water management. Rural properties often depend on culverts to facilitate access across streams or uneven terrain, while urban areas may need them to maintain proper stormwater flow beneath roads and sidewalks. Material Costs - The cost of materials for culvert installation typically ranges from $500 to $2,500, depending on the size and type of culvert needed. Larger or specialized materials can increase overall expenses.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on project specifications.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for culvert installation usually fall between $1,000 and $3,500. Factors such as site complexity and accessibility influence the total labor charges. Contact local service providers for precise quotes tailored to specific project requirements.
Permitting and Inspection Fees - Permitting and inspection fees can add approximately $100 to $1,000 to the project cost, varying by location and project scope. Some areas may require additional approvals that influence overall expenses. Local contractors can clarify applicable fees during consultation.
Project Size and Scope - The total cost for culvert installation can range from $2,000 to over $10,000, depending on the length, diameter, and depth of the culvert. Larger or more complex projects tend to be more expensive. Local professionals can assess site conditions to provide accurate estimates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
